Rosella releases limited-edition Tomato Sauce and Fruit Chutney for 130th anniversary

Rosella is celebrating its 130th anniversary with limited-edition versions of its Fruit Chutney and Tomato Sauce products.

The announcement:

Rosella, the iconic Australian brand loved by generations of Aussies, is proud to celebrate its 130th anniversary in 2025. Whether it’s a backyard barbeque, a footy game, or a home-cooked meal, for 130 years Rosella has been a perfect companion for Australian families adding its signature flavour to meals and snacks, and bringing people together. Loved for its rich, authentic flavours, Rosella’s two signature products, Rosella Tomato Sauce and Rosella Fruit Chutney have become a part of Australia’s culinary tradition.

“We are incredibly proud to celebrate this remarkable 130-year milestone and recognise Rosella’s rich legacy and the special place it holds in Australian homes,” said Sandy Lo Piccolo, Senior Brand Manager at Sabrands. “Rosella is an integral part of Australian food culture. One of the first products produced 130 years ago, was our Fruit Chutney and it is still a firm favourite today. Our iconic tomato sauce, made from 100% Australian-grown tomatoes, is renowned for its high-quality ingredients and authentic taste. Over the years, Rosella has evolved with the changing consumer preferences by introducing new products and continuing to be a trusted household name.”

To mark the 130th birthday milestone, Rosella has unveiled a limited-edition anniversary version of their two household-favourites, Tomato Sauce and Fruit Chutney. Each product features a bold “130 Years” label, that pays tribute to the brand’s rich legacy in Australian food culture.

Reinforcing their commitment to Australian communities, Rosella will be supporting 130 local communities by giving away $250 prize packs to community events around Australia to assist them in their fundraising initiatives. “Local communities have always been at the heart of what we do. We are excited to celebrate this milestone by giving back to the local communities that have supported us throughout our journey and in turn create new memories for the next generation,” said Lo Piccolo.

Founded in 1895 as a backyard venture of fruit preserves and sauces by two Carlton mates. They called the company Rosella, evoking its incredible instincts for selecting only the ripest fruit. These instincts paid off, with Australians immediately falling in love with their products. In 1905 the company opened its first factory in Melbourne and then further expanded across the country with factories in Adelaide, Sydney, and Hobart.

In addition to the iconic Tomato Sauce and Fruit Chutney, Rosella’s product portfolio includes a selection of soups, chutneys, organic sauces, and relishes that offer same exceptional quality and taste that has endeared it to Australians.

The Rosella limited-edition 130th anniversary bottles will be in stores nationwide in May.
